Mountain pine beetle and Ips beetles are different

Homeowners often call every bark beetle problem “pine beetle.” That is understandable, but correct identification matters.

Mountain pine beetles often attack ponderosa, lodgepole, and other pines. Ips beetles also attack stressed pines and spruce. They can behave differently, use different host material, and require different management decisions.

Ips beetles often take advantage of drought-stressed trees and freshly cut pine or spruce material. Fresh green slash, logs, and firewood can attract them if left unmanaged during active periods.

Mountain pine beetle can create larger outbreak concerns in ponderosa pine forests. In a residential setting, both pests can matter when they attack trees near homes, roads, or defensible space areas.

A professional inspection can help determine whether the tree shows signs of active beetle attack, old beetle damage, drought stress, or another issue.

Signs a pine may have beetle damage

Beetle-damaged pines can show several warning signs. Homeowners should look at the trunk, lower bark, canopy, and surrounding ground.

Common signs include:

  • boring dust in bark crevices
  • reddish-brown dust near the tree base
  • small round holes in the bark
  • pitch tubes or resin masses
  • fading green needles
  • yellow, red, or brown crown color
  • woodpecker activity
  • bark flaking from bird feeding
  • dead branches or top dieback
  • loose bark
  • nearby trees showing similar symptoms

The most important clue is pattern. One small spot may not tell the whole story. Multiple signs together usually raise concern.

Do not peel off large sections of bark to investigate. That can damage living trees and create safety issues around dead trees. A tree service can inspect symptoms without unnecessary harm.

Crown color can tell you the stage of decline

Pine needles often change color after successful bark beetle attack. A tree may look green for a while even after beetles have entered under the bark. Later, needles may fade, yellow, turn red, or become brown.

This delay matters. Homeowners may think the tree suddenly declined when the attack started earlier. By the time the entire crown turns red or brown, the tree may already be dead.

In some beetle-killed pines, red needles can remain in the crown for a period before they fall. After that, the tree moves into a gray phase with no needles and increasingly dry wood.

Removal timing matters because a dead pine can become more brittle and more difficult to remove safely as it deteriorates.

Beetle-damaged pines can become hazardous

A beetle-damaged pine does not fail the moment beetles arrive. But once the tree dies, its structure begins to change.

Dead branches can break first. Later, the top may fail. Over time, the trunk can crack, decay, or lose strength. Wind, snow, slope, and gravity all add pressure.

Hazard depends on location. A dead pine in an open forest patch away from people and structures may not need immediate removal. A dead pine near a roof, deck, driveway, parking area, road, power line, or propane tank deserves faster attention.

Dense pine stands increase stress

Dense pine stands can increase competition for limited moisture. Trees growing too close together compete for water, light, and nutrients. During drought, weaker trees may lose vigor faster.

Bark beetles often take advantage of stressed trees. A crowded stand with drought pressure can create more opportunity for beetle activity.

Selective removal can sometimes improve conditions for remaining trees. Removing beetle-killed trees, suppressed trees, or poorly placed trees may reduce competition and support healthier spacing.

This does not mean clearing the whole property. It means choosing which trees create risk and which trees have the best chance to remain healthy.

Drought makes beetle problems worse

Drought stress plays a major role in many bark beetle problems. Pines need moisture to maintain defenses. When soil dries out and trees lose vigor, they may not produce enough resin to resist beetle attacks effectively.

The Boulder Foothills often experience dry air, intense sun, shallow rocky soils, and wind exposure. Trees near driveways, rock outcrops, slopes, or dense stands may face even more stress.

A beetle-damaged pine may be only one visible symptom of a larger moisture and forest-health issue. If several nearby pines look stressed, removal of one dead tree may not be the only step. Fresh slash can create new problems

Tree removal creates logs, branches, needles, and slash. On mountain properties, this material must be handled carefully.

Fresh pine material can attract some bark beetles, especially Ips beetles. Leaving green pine slash near living trees during active periods can create unnecessary risk. Firewood piles can also become a concern if they sit too close to homes or living pines.

The cleanup plan matters as much as cutting the tree. Beetle-damaged pine removal should include a plan for hauling, chipping when appropriate, debarking, timing, or proper disposal based on the situation.

Do not assume all material can go into a regular chipping program. Beetle-infested wood may require separate handling.

Tree removal near slopes requires planning

Nederland and Boulder Foothills properties often sit on steep or uneven terrain. Removing a beetle-damaged pine on a slope requires careful planning because logs, limbs, and tops can move downhill.

A tree that leans downhill toward a structure, driveway, or road creates extra concern. The fall path, root condition, access, equipment setup, and rigging options all matter.

Homeowners should not try to remove large beetle-damaged pines on slopes themselves. Dead pines can be brittle. Branches may break unexpectedly. Trunks can split or roll. Chainsaw work on uneven terrain is dangerous even for experienced property owners.

Professional removal helps control the tree’s movement and reduce damage to the property.

Can beetle-damaged pines be treated?

Treatment depends on timing, pest, tree health, and whether the tree has already been successfully attacked. Preventive treatments may protect high-value trees in some situations, but they do not usually save a tree that beetles have already colonized successfully and that has begun serious decline.

This is why early identification matters. A pine that still looks healthy but stands near active beetle pressure may have more options than a pine already turning red.

For homeowners, the key is not to wait until the crown fully browns. Once decline becomes obvious, removal may be the only realistic choice.

What homeowners should not do

Do not ignore a beetle-damaged pine because it still stands upright. Dead trees can remain standing for a while before they fail.

Do not stack infested pine wood against the house, under decks, or beside healthy pines. Do not move beetle-infested wood casually to another property. Do not assume all chipping programs accept infested wood.

Do not climb or cut large dead pines yourself, especially on slopes or near structures. Dead pine limbs can snap, trunks can barber-chair, and logs can roll.

Do not treat every pine without identification. The right response depends on pest species, tree condition, and timing.

How to reduce future beetle risk

Homeowners can reduce beetle risk by keeping high-value pines healthier and reducing stress where possible.

Maintain better spacing in dense stands. Protect roots from construction and compaction. Water important landscape trees during prolonged drought when appropriate. Avoid unnecessary wounding. Remove or properly manage fresh pine slash. Keep firewood stored safely and away from structures. Inspect pines after drought, storms, and nearby beetle activity.

No homeowner can control every forest-health factor. But proactive care can reduce the chance that one beetle-damaged pine turns into a larger property problem.
